Vehicle Speed Control Related Problems of the 2005 Subaru Outback

Table 1 shows five common vehicle speed control related problems of the 2005 Subaru Outback. The number one most common problem is related to the vehicle speed control (19 problems). The second most common problem is related to the cruise control (eleven problems).

The Cruise Control problem

While driving on the highway at 65 mph, the car would not accelerate. The check engine light came on and the cruise control light flashed. Once the car was turned off and restarted, the accelerator again engaged. This is an extremely dangerous (and common in Subarus) malfunction.   Read details...
